Bhutan is the last unspoiled Himalayan kingdom often known to the world as Shangri-La. It is situated in the Eastern Himalayas of southern Central Asia and is bordered by Tibet in the North, Sikkim in the west, Indian states of Arunanchal Pradesh in the east and Bengal and Assam in the south. Bhutan is a landlocked mountain kingdom, sandwiched in the Himalayas between India and the Tibetan region of China. Many naturalized citizens came originally from Tibet and India. Bhutan’s indigenous population is the Drukpa. Three main ethnic groups, the Sharchops, Ngalops and the Lhotshampas (of Nepalese origin) make up today’s Drukpa.
